The upside here is you can potential find a direct buyer, the downside is you'll likely need to speak with dozens or hundreds of people to find a qualified and motivated buyer.Selling a property (on or off-market) is a numbers game. 1 agent and 1 contractor, unfortunately, may not be enough to get you top value for this property given its current condition BUT it is a great start fo you and the family.To vet a buyer, collect: - proof of funds and pre-approval (if financing)- LLC documents (if applicable) to verify you're dealing with the actual buyer- photo ID- buyer's attorney's information You'll also want to work with a reputable Real Estate Attorney who can protect your best interests on the contract.
